Property Description
Welcome to 1626 Norristown Rd, a well-maintained 4 bedroom, 2.5 bath colonial home situated on a generous 0.68-acre lot. The entire home features beautiful oak hardwood flooring, along with an oversized living room and a bright formal dining room enhanced by large windows that fill the space with natural light. The spacious kitchen offers ample counter and cabinet space, along with a dining area that overlooks the backyard and an oversized porch—perfect for everyday living and entertaining. The main level also includes a cozy family room with built-in bookcases, providing additional space for relaxation or gatherings. A conveniently relocated washer and dryer on the main floor add to the home's functionality. Upstairs, you will find four generously sized bedrooms and two full bathrooms. Additional highlights include a large shed in the rear yard, a two-car attached garage, and a wide driveway offering plenty of parking. The roof was newly replaced in 2024, providing peace of mind for years to come. Located in the award-winning Upper Dublin School District, this home is surrounded by excellent community amenities, including the township library, Robbins Environmental Education Center, Park with walking trails and picnic pavilion, and Twining Valley Park featuring a 2.5-mile paved trail and a 4.5-acre dog park. Conveniently located just minutes from downtown Ambler, you'll enjoy access to its historic theater, popular restaurants, local shops, and SEPTA regional rail service to Center City Philadelphia.
